Sheriff’s Tipsters Can Call New Gang Hotline

Share

As a follow-up to its recent anti-gang rally in La Puente, the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department has established a toll-free Gang Tip Hotline to report gang activity.

Individuals can anonymously telephone (800) 56 GANGS. When an operator is not available, callers can leave a recorded message.

The tip line is just one element of what the Sheriff’s Department promises to be an all-out, anti-gang effort involving schools, businesses, churches and community groups. Those organizations have formed a coalition known as Operation COURAGE (Community Opposition and United Resistance Against Gang Evils).

About 3,500 people participated in the Jan. 12 rally, coordinated by the Industry sheriff’s station. Marchers from the Bassett Unified, Hacienda La Puente Unified and Rowland Unified school districts paraded into La Puente Park from three directions--complete with cheerleaders and bands.

Participants listened to celebrities, law enforcement officers and former gang members urge a united community to oppose gang activity, which has increased rapidly in the La Puente area.
